2013 Maryland Code
BUSINESS OCCUPATIONS AND PROFESSIONS
§ 17-313 - Additional licenses and affiliations

§17-313.

(a) A licensed real estate salesperson may obtain an additional real estate salesperson license and become affiliated with an additional licensed real estate broker as a real estate salesperson, if the salesperson:

(1) obtains, from an additional lic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the salesperson shall become affiliated with the broker as a real estate salesperson on the granting of an additional real estate salesperson license to the salesperson;

(2) gives each real estate broker with whom the salesperson currently is affiliated written notice that the salesperson int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ker; and

(3)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(b) A licensed real estate salesperson may obtain an associate real estate broker license and become affiliated with an additional licensed real estate broker as an associate real estate broker, if the salesperson:

(1) (i) meets the requirements for an associate real estate broker license under § 17-304 of this subtitle;

(ii) gives each real estate broker with whom the salesperson currently is affiliated written notice that the salesperson int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ker; and

(iii) complies with the application procedures under § 17-307 of this subtitle; or

(2) (i) has previously held an associate real estate broker license or a real estate broker license;

(ii) has held a license continuously since initially being licensed as an associate real estate broker or a real estate broker;

(iii) obtains, from an additional lic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the salesperson shall become affiliated with the broker as an associate real estate broker on the granting of an associate real estate broker license to the salesperson;

(iv) gives each real estate broker with whom the salesperson currently is affiliated written notice that the salesperson int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ker; and

(v)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(c) A licensed real estate salesperson may obtain a real estate broker license, if the salesperson:

(1) (i) meets the requirements for a real estate broker license under § 17-305 of this subtitle;

(ii) gives each real estate broker with whom the salesperson currently is affiliated written notice that the salesperson intends to obtain a real estate broker license; and

(iii) complies with the application procedures under § 17-307 of this subtitle; or

(2) (i) has previously held an associate real estate broker license or a real estate broker license;

(ii) has held a license continuously since initially being licensed as an associate real estate broker or a real estate broker;

(iii) gives each real estate broker with whom the salesperson currently is affiliated written notice that the salesperson intends to obtain a real estate broker license; and

(iv)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(d) A licensed associate real estate broker may obtain an additional associate real estate broker license and become affiliated with an additional licensed real estate broker as an associate real estate broker, if the associate broker:

(1) obtains, from an additional lic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the associate broker shall become affiliated with the broker as an associate real estate broker on the granting of an additional associate real estate broker license to the associate broker;

(2) gives each real estate broker with whom the associate broker currently is affiliated written notice that the associate broker int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ker; and

(3)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(e) A licensed associate real estate broker may obtain a real estate salesperson license and become affiliated with an additional licensed real estate broker as a real estate salesperson, if the associate broker:

(1) obtains, from an additional lic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the associate broker shall become affiliated with the broker as a real estate salesperson on the granting of a real estate salesperson license to the associate broker;

(2) gives each real estate broker with whom the associate broker currently is affiliated written notice that the associate broker int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ker; and

(3)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(f) A licensed associate real estate broker may obtain a real estate broker license, if the associate broker:

(1) gives each real estate broker with whom the associate broker currently is affiliated written notice that the associate broker intends to obtain a real estate broker license; and

(2)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(g) A licensed real estate broker may obtain a real estate salesperson license and become affiliated with another licensed real estate broker as a real estate salesperson, if the broker:

(1) obtains, from another lic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the broker shall become affiliated with the other broker as a real estate salesperson on the granting of a real estate salesperson license to the broker; and

(2)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(h) A licensed real estate broker may obtain an associate real estate broker license and become affiliated with another licensed real estate broker as an associate real estate broker, if the broker:

(1) obtains, from another lic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the broker shall become affiliated with the other broker as an associate real estate broker on the granting of an associate real estate broker license to the broker; and

(2) complies with the application procedures under subsection (j) of this section.

(i) (1) A licensed real estate broker shall obtain a real estate broker license for each real estate brokerage operated by the real estate broker.

(2) In order to receive an additional real estate broker license, a licensed real estate broker shall comply with the application procedures under subsection (j)(1),(4), and (5) of this section.

(j) To obtain an additional license, a qualified licensee shall:

(1) submit to the Commission an application on the form that the Commission provides;

(2) if applying for a real estate salesperson or associate real estate broker license, submit to the Commission adequate evidence that the licensee has obtained, from a licensed real estate broker, a commitment providing that the licensee shall become affiliated with the broker as a real estate salesperson or an associate real estate broker on the granting of an additional license to the licensee;

(3) if currently licensed as a real estate salesperson or an associate real estate broker, submit to the Commission a copy of the written notice informing each real estate broker with whom the licensee currently is affiliated that the licensee intends to affiliate with an additional real estate broker or obtain a real estate broker license;

(4) pay to the Commission an application fee set by the Commission; and

(5) submit to the Commission any additional information or documentation that the Commission requires.

(k) On compliance by the applicant with the procedures of this section, the Commission shall grant an appropriate new license to each individual who meets the applicable requirements under this subtitle.

(l) The Commission shall issue an appropriate license certificate and pocket card to each individual who has been granted a license under subsection (k) of this section.
